influence by vs influence from

Both 'influence by' and 'influence from' are correct, but they are used in different contexts. 'Influence by' is used when talking about the person or thing that is exerting the influence, while 'influence from' is used when referring to the source of the influence.

This phrase is correct and commonly used in English.

"influence by"

Use 'influence by' when you want to indicate the person or thing that is exerting the influence on someone or something.

Examples:

  • She was influenced by her favorite teacher to pursue a career in science.
  • The painting was influenced by the artist's travels around the world.

This phrase is correct and commonly used in English.

"influence from"

Use 'influence from' when you want to indicate the source or origin of the influence on someone or something.

Examples:

  • His writing style shows influence from the great authors of the past.
  • The design of the building drew influence from traditional Japanese architecture.
